‘Heat dome’ over eastern US sends electricity prices soaring

More than 150,000 households left without power as temperatures near 40C strain utility grids
00:00
{"text":[[{"start":7.8,"text":"Electricity prices soared and many thousands were left without power, as a “heat dome” spread across much of the US east of the Mississippi River and pushed temperatures towards 40C ahead of the July 4 weekend."}],[{"start":22.15,"text":"The National Weather Service placed 130mn people under an extreme heat warning on Thursday. More than 150,000 households were without power across the Northeast, Midwest and South, including more than 27,000 in New York."}],[{"start":38.9,"text":"Temperatures reached 100F (37.7C) across the east coast and parts of the Southwest. A prolonged and dangerous heatwave was forecast across the central and eastern US through the end of the week and into the Independence Day weekend."}],[{"start":null,"text":"
Graphic explaining how a heat dome works

Warm Pacific air gets trapped in jet stream, forming ‘omega block’ loop.

Warm air expands upwards.

High pressure forms a dome that prevents warm air from escaping.

High pressure forces warm air back to the ground.

Warm air compresses as it sinks, releasing more heat.

Heat causes ground to lose moisture, creating further warming and

increasing likelihood of wildfires.

"}],[{"start":55.099999999999994,"text":"Wholesale spot electricity prices rose more than 240 per cent in New England and doubled in New York City, according to data from the Energy Information Administration. Prices rose more than 50 per cent in the Midwest."}],[{"start":68.94999999999999,"text":"The increased cost, following the surge in demand to power air-conditioning units in homes and offices, adds to affordability concerns for Americans following months of elevated petrol and food prices."}],[{"start":80.99999999999999,"text":"“We’re seeing extremely high prices across the [Northeast and Midwest] and stretching into other areas of the country,” said Mark Dyson, a managing director in the Rocky Mountain Institute’s electricity practice. “The run-up in price is natural supply and demand around a scarce resource.”"}],[{"start":null,"text":"
"}],[{"start":96.94999999999999,"text":"Consolidated Edison, the main utility for New York, said it was reducing voltage by 8 per cent in parts of the Bronx and Manhattan, asking its customers across the city to conserve energy."}],[{"start":108.29999999999998,"text":"Mayor Zohran Mamdani took to X to implore New Yorkers to set their air conditioning units to 78F (25.5C), turn off lights and wait till morning to use dishwashers and laundry machines."}],[{"start":122.64999999999998,"text":"PJM, the electricity grid operator for the mid-Atlantic and much of the Midwest, experienced a record-high net load across its grid on Wednesday, reaching a peak at about 8pm."}],[{"start":null,"text":"
"}],[{"start":134.29999999999998,"text":"On Thursday afternoon it told neighbouring regions that it might limit electricity exports. "}],[{"start":140.45,"text":"“This heatwave highlights a challenge we’ve been talking about for some time: electricity demand is growing much faster than new energy supply is coming online,” said Calvin Butler, chief executive of Exelon, the US’s largest utility by customer."}],[{"start":155.25,"text":"The utility group’s subsidiaries in Chicago and Washington directed customers to reduce their thermostats."}],[{"start":161.75,"text":"Duke Energy, which serves North and South Carolina among several other states, said it would implement demand-response programmes — in which customers are paid to temporarily reduce their usage — and that it would purchase power from neighbouring regions to keep up with demand."}],[{"start":176.6,"text":"PJM also issued an order requiring registered demand-response customers in several utility zones to reduce electricity use beginning at 4.45pm ET."}],[{"start":187.54999999999998,"text":"The US had about 2mn thermostats that were part of demand-response programmes, estimated Devrim Celal, chief flexibility and marketing officer at Kraken, a utility software company. But the extent utilities can pull this lever is often limited by manufacturers and the need for consumer comfort."}],[{"start":205.24999999999997,"text":"“How successful they are will depend on how those programmes have been configured. Some of them have quite rigid constraints on how and how often they could be used,” he said."}],[{"start":214.34999999999997,"text":"Transport was also disrupted, with Amtrak trains across the Northeast being diverted and cancelled."}],[{"start":null,"text":"
